One of the main challenges of art transportation is the fragility of the pieces being moved. Artworks are often delicate and susceptible to damage from vibration, temperature fluctuations, and rough handling. This is why it is crucial for art transportation companies to employ specialized techniques and materials to protect these pieces during transit. From custom-built crates and cushioning materials to climate-controlled trucks and expert handlers, every aspect of the transport process must be carefully considered to ensure the pieces arrive at their destination unscathed.
In addition to the physical protection of the artworks, another key aspect of art transportation is security. Many art pieces are not only valuable in terms of their monetary worth but also in terms of their cultural and historical significance. This makes them prime targets for theft, which is why art transportation companies must have stringent security measures in place to prevent any unauthorized access to the pieces. From GPS tracking systems and 24/7 monitoring to background checks and secure storage facilities, every precaution must be taken to ensure the safety of these priceless creations.
Furthermore, art transportation involves a great deal of coordination and planning. Whether it’s a single piece being moved across town or an entire exhibition traveling to multiple locations around the world, every detail must be meticulously planned and executed. From obtaining the necessary permits and insurance to coordinating with customs officials and handling any unexpected delays or complications, art transportation companies must be prepared for every eventuality to ensure a smooth and successful journey for the pieces in their care.
Another important aspect of art transportation is the logistics involved in moving these often oversized and irregularly shaped pieces. From monumental sculptures to delicate glass installations, artworks come in all shapes and sizes, each requiring a unique approach to transport. This is why art transportation companies must have the expertise and specialized equipment necessary to safely move these pieces, whether it’s using specialized trucks with climate control and air-ride suspension or employing custom crating and rigging techniques to secure the pieces during transit.
